Low Dose Naltrexone (LDN) has garnered attention not just for its primary use in managing conditions like autoimmune diseases and addiction but also for its potential in weight management. As someone exploring weight loss options, I've found LDN's unique mechanism intriguing, especially when compared to other treatments.
Originally used in higher doses for opioid and alcohol dependence, LDN, when used at lower doses (typically 1-4.5mg), has shown promise in various health areas, including weight loss. The theory behind LDN's effectiveness for weight management involves its interaction with the body's endorphin system, potentially reducing inflammation and improving metabolic function.
